10. Institution
The publisher of Latin NY is Izzy Sanabria.
Latin NY was published from 1973 till 1985. He
was also a Graphic Artist, Actor and Emcee-
Comedian.
Through the media industry he saw that salsa is a
great rhythm for target audience’s which are aged
20 and over, looking through his magazine's they
are lively and full of colour, outstanding, bringing
the music of salsa to magazine’s. Izzy’s stated as
“Mr Salsa” because he popularized the term
“Salsa” during the 1970’s, which was then seen by
the media to be know as the New York Latin
music.
Izzy’s bold colourful magazine cover’s, were
shown throughout New York, documented Salsa’s
subculture events in a way that Moulin Rouge’s
Poster’s in Paris.
. Izzy's album cover designs and illustrations also
set new understanding of quality in Latin music
packaging and provided the world with its first
visual imagery of Salsa.
